Coachella Celebrity Fashion: Weekend One

Bring on the crop tops, flower crowns, stylish sunglasses and bindis. The first weekend of Coachella was this past weekend so lets break down the crazy fashion that Coachella brings us. The classic coachella trends usually include crochet tops, fringe, high waisted skirts and flower crowns but this year there seemed to be a bit of the 90s in the mix this year. I saw some hip-tied flannels, overalls, and fanny packs. I had a hard time finding some of my favorites from the celebrity bunch but I had a hard time narrowing down my favorite "street style" looks!

Julianne Hough helped host the Harper's Bazaar picnic lunch and wore an adorable white lace off the shoulder top and high waisted shorts, both vintage. She paired her outfit with Chloe wedges, a flea market purse anRebecca Minkoff by Shane Baum Crosby sunglasses. She wore a classic coachella trend, a flower crown, but hers seemed to be very small and not to over the top. which worked perfectly with her adorable pixie cut. 

Its no secret that the Jenner sisters have incredible style. Both Kendall and Kylie wore an all black "goth" look that got some attention but I wasn't much of a fan, they both looked great but I'm would have liked something different than all black. A look that stood out to me was Kendall's more simple boho look she wore. She showed off her amazing legs in a pair of denim high waisted shorts with a metal belt, crop top, long white vest, a pair of cowgirl boots and some amazing mirrored ray bans (which i'm saving up for). She kept it very boho chic and very coachella. She honestly didn't have a bad fashion day, some definitely could have changes, but they would have never landed her on a worst dressed list.

Many have named Vanessa Hudgens the "queen of coachella". She has shows up to festivals like she owns the place; and with her festival style I understand why. Vanessa definitely works the carefree, flower child outfits when she shows up to Coachella and I love everything about it. Year after year she shows up with a stunner boho look with an edge, which works for her. From her wide brimmed hat, long wavy hair to her leather booties I definitely think Vanessa has earned the title "queen of coachella" Buzzfeed actually just did a hilarious post on "A History of Vanessa Hudgens at Coachella" and the post was everything.

Shay Mitchell kept it incredibly low key during the festival so it was hard to find a good quality picture to show off her impeccable festival style this past weekend. I follow her on instagram so I was able to see her look day by day and let me say she slayed. She is so effortless but stylish at the same time. She woreTorn by Ronny Kobo yellow "Kana” bustier & “Payton” skirt that looked adorable but my favorite look of hers that weekend was the simpler look. She wore a cream flowy ruffled crop top with Lovers + Friends jean shorts with a JustFab bag accessorized with stacked silver statement necklaces.

Sarah Hyland got into the spirit of Coachella by wearing a bright pink flower crown from american apparel on friday in Indio. Sarahs effortless lovechild outfit seemed incredibly practical for the weather at Coachella. She wore a neon bandeau from aerie under a muscle tee with denim jeans and leather booties. I loved her hair with this outfit, it gave off that coachella vibe and looked great on her.
